掌握PythonExcel数据分析:程序与源码详解

需积分: 1 1 下载量 141 浏览量 更新于2024-10-30 收藏 100.58MB ZIP 举报
资源摘要信息:"pythonExcel数据分析师程序+源码.zip" 标题中的"PythonExcel数据分析师程序+源码.zip"表明这是一个关于使用Python语言开发的,面向Excel数据分析师的工具包。这个工具包不仅包含了程序本身,还附带了源代码,这使得使用者可以阅读和修改源代码来满足特定需求。 描述中提到,在PyCharm环境中运行程序后,用户会看到一个系统主界面。这里提到了PyCharm,它是IntelliJ IDEA的Python版本,是一个专为Python语言开发设计的集成开发环境(IDE),支持代码分析、图形化调试以及单元测试等功能。 描述继续说明了使用程序的具体步骤,首先,通过“导入Excel”按钮可以启动文件对话框,用于选择特定文件夹。这里指定了文件夹为“XS1”,实际上可以是任意文件夹。程序会遍历该文件夹内的所有Excel文件(扩展名为*.xls),并将它们添加到列表区。这表明程序具有处理文件系统和遍历目录的机制。该步骤涉及到Python的文件操作和路径处理功能。 程序能够遍历文件夹并对Excel文件进行操作,意味着它可能使用了Python的内置模块如`os`和`glob`来处理文件系统,以及利用`openpyxl`或`pandas`等第三方库来读取和处理Excel文件。`openpyxl`是一个Python库,专门用于读写Excel 2010 xlsx/xlsm/xltx/xltm文件,而`pandas`则是一个强大的数据分析工具库,它提供了DataFrame对象,可以轻松处理表格数据。 在进一步的描述中,程序还能够将Excel文件内容展示在列表区,这需要程序具备解析Excel文件内容并将其转换为可用数据结构的能力。这通常通过上述提到的库实现。列表区可能是一个图形用户界面(GUI)组件,比如Tkinter中的Listbox或者PyQt中的QListWidget等,用于展示数据。 标签为"ar 软件/插件"可能是一个笔误,因为“AR”通常指的是“增强现实(Augmented Reality)”技术,并不适合与“软件/插件”直接关联。如果这是一处错误,那么正确的标签可能是指“软件/插件”。 最后,压缩包文件名称列表中仅有一个文件名,即"pythonExcel数据分析师程序+源码",这表明该压缩包中可能仅包含了名为"pythonExcel数据分析师程序+源码"的文件,而不是多个文件。如果这是压缩包的目录结构,那么使用者将需要解压缩包后查看其中是否包含多个文件,以及每个文件的具体内容和作用。 总结来看,本资源是一个为Excel数据分析师设计的Python程序工具包,涵盖了在PyCharm IDE中的操作界面和功能,能够处理Excel文件,具有文件系统遍历和文件读取功能,并可能包含图形界面用于展示数据。程序附带源码,为有需要的用户提供了学习和自定义功能的可能。